Australia defeated Ireland by seven wickets in a group B match of the World Twenty20 tournament in Colombo on Wednesday. Australia restricted Ireland to 123-7 and then surpassed the modest total in the 16th over at the Premadasa stadium. The West Indies are the third team in the group, from which two will qualify for the Super Eights round. Brief scores: Ireland 123-7 in 20 overs (K. O'Brien 35, N. O'Brien 20, E. Joyce 16, S. Watson 3-26, M. Starc 2-20). Australia 125-3 in 15.1 overs (S. Watson 51, D. Warner 26)
